Output 0584f0b25ec8232f84595144b50438cf22d49fd388daa318ad05e1b66af6fc91:3

value
66110556
script pubkey
OP_0 OP_PUSHBYTES_20 0c894cfb09e6b5ad0b2977bcb4c826512b93a740
address
bc1qpjy5e7cfu6666zefw77tfjpx2y4e8f6qanm9as
transaction
0584f0b25ec8232f84595144b50438cf22d49fd388daa318ad05e1b66af6fc91
spent
true